mongoose-graphql-pagination:用于Mongoose模型的GraphQL光标分页(类似中继)

时间:2024-02-24 23:32:25
【文件属性】:

文件名称:mongoose-graphql-pagination:用于Mongoose模型的GraphQL光标分页(类似中继)

文件大小:55KB

文件格式:ZIP

更新时间:2024-02-24 23:32:25

nodejs graphql pagination elasticsearch autocomplete

具有Elasticsearch支持的GraphQL猫鼬光标分页 增加了对与Mongoose模型/文档类似中继的光标分页的支持。 该库还使用MongoDB正则表达式查询提供了预输入(自动完成)功能(具有分页功能)。 此外,您可以选择对Elasticsearch的水合猫鼬模型进行分页。 安装 yarn add @limit0/mongoose-graphql-pagination 用法 分页,预输入和Elastic + Mongoose分页支持分别通过Pagination , TypeAhead和SearchPagination类提供。 所有类都应视为“单一用途”,并且应在每个查询或请求中实例化


【文件预览】:
mongoose-graphql-pagination-master
----.travis.yml(50B)
----package.json(3KB)
----test()
--------connection.js(1017B)
--------elasticsearch()
--------type-ahead.spec.js(7KB)
--------limit.spec.js(4KB)
--------plugins()
--------mocha.opts(42B)
--------mongoose()
--------index.spec.js(336B)
--------search-pagination.spec.js(12KB)
--------resolvers.spec.js(2KB)
--------docker-compose.yml(1KB)
--------sort.spec.js(6KB)
--------pagination.spec.js(17KB)
--------bootstrap.js(171B)
----LICENSE(1KB)
----src()
--------search-pagination.js(4KB)
--------resolvers.js(508B)
--------index.js(340B)
--------plugins()
--------pagination.js(6KB)
--------sort.js(3KB)
--------type-ahead.js(2KB)
--------limit.js(1KB)
----.eslintrc.js(156B)
----.gitignore(914B)
----README.md(11KB)
----yarn.lock(91KB)

网友评论